The¡¡City¡¡of¡¡the¡¡Sun

by¡¡Tommaso¡¡Campanells






A¡¡Poetical¡¡Dialogue¡¡between¡¡a¡¡Grandmaster¡¡of¡¡the¡¡Knights
Hospitallers¡¡and¡¡a¡¡Genoese¡¡Sea¡­Captain£»¡¡his¡¡guest¡£


G¡£M¡£¡¡¡¡Prithee£»¡¡now£»¡¡tell¡¡me¡¡what¡¡happened¡¡to¡¡you¡¡during
that¡¡voyage£¿


Capt¡£¡¡¡¡I¡¡have¡¡already¡¡told¡¡you¡¡how¡¡I¡¡wandered
over¡¡the¡¡whole¡¡earth¡£¡¡¡¡In¡¡the¡¡course¡¡of¡¡my¡¡journeying¡¡I¡¡came
to¡¡Taprobane£»¡¡and¡¡was¡¡compelled¡¡to¡¡go¡¡ashore¡¡at¡¡a¡¡place£»¡¡where
through¡¡fear¡¡of¡¡the¡¡inhabitants¡¡I¡¡remained¡¡in¡¡a¡¡wood¡£¡¡¡¡When¡¡I
stepped¡¡out¡¡of¡¡this¡¡I¡¡found¡¡myself¡¡on¡¡a¡¡large¡¡plain¡¡immediately
under¡¡the¡¡equator¡£


G¡£M¡£¡¡¡¡And¡¡what¡¡befell¡¡you¡¡here£¿


Capt¡£¡¡¡¡I¡¡came¡¡upon¡¡a¡¡large¡¡crowd¡¡of¡¡men¡¡and¡¡armed¡¡women£»
many¡¡of¡¡whom¡¡did¡¡not¡¡understand¡¡our¡¡language£»¡¡and¡¡they¡¡con¡­
ducted¡¡me¡¡forthwith¡¡to¡¡the¡¡City¡¡of¡¡the¡¡Sun¡£


G¡£M¡£¡¡¡¡Tell¡¡me¡¡after¡¡what¡¡plan¡¡this¡¡city¡¡is¡¡built¡¡and¡¡how¡¡it
is¡¡governed¡£


Capt¡£¡¡¡¡The¡¡greater¡¡part¡¡of¡¡the¡¡city¡¡is¡¡built¡¡upon¡¡a¡¡high¡¡hill£»
which¡¡rises¡¡from¡¡an¡¡extensive¡¡plain£»¡¡but¡¡several¡¡of¡¡its¡¡circles
extend¡¡for¡¡some¡¡distance¡¡beyond¡¡the¡¡base¡¡of¡¡the¡¡hill£»¡¡which¡¡is
of¡¡such¡¡a¡¡size¡¡that¡¡the¡¡diameter¡¡of¡¡the¡¡city¡¡is¡¡upward¡¡of¡¡two
miles£»¡¡so¡¡that¡¡its¡¡circumference¡¡becomes¡¡about¡¡seven¡£¡¡¡¡On¡¡ac¡­
count¡¡of¡¡the¡¡humped¡¡shape¡¡of¡¡the¡¡mountain£»¡¡however£»¡¡the¡¡diam¡­
eter¡¡of¡¡the¡¡city¡¡is¡¡really¡¡more¡¡than¡¡if¡¡it¡¡were¡¡built¡¡on¡¡a¡¡plain¡£

¡¡¡¡¡¡It¡¡is¡¡divided¡¡into¡¡seven¡¡rings¡¡or¡¡huge¡¡circles¡¡named¡¡from
the¡¡seven¡¡planets£»¡¡and¡¡the¡¡way¡¡from¡¡one¡¡to¡¡the¡¡other¡¡of¡¡these¡¡is
by¡¡four¡¡streets¡¡and¡¡through¡¡four¡¡gates£»¡¡that¡¡look¡¡toward¡¡the
four¡¡points¡¡of¡¡the¡¡compass¡£¡¡¡¡Furthermore£»¡¡it¡¡is¡¡so¡¡built¡¡that
if¡¡the¡¡first¡¡circle¡¡were¡¡stormed£»¡¡it¡¡would¡¡of¡¡necessity¡¡entail¡¡a
double¡¡amount¡¡of¡¡energy¡¡to¡¡storm¡¡the¡¡second£»¡¡still¡¡more¡¡to
storm¡¡the¡¡third£»¡¡and¡¡in¡¡each¡¡succeeding¡¡case¡¡the¡¡strength¡¡and
energy¡¡would¡¡have¡¡to¡¡be¡¡doubled£»¡¡so¡¡that¡¡he¡¡who¡¡wishes¡¡to
capture¡¡that¡¡city¡¡must£»¡¡as¡¡it¡¡were£»¡¡storm¡¡it¡¡seven¡¡times¡£¡¡¡¡For
my¡¡own¡¡part£»¡¡however£»¡¡I¡¡think¡¡that¡¡not¡¡even¡¡the¡¡first¡¡wall¡¡could
be¡¡occupied£»¡¡so¡¡thick¡¡are¡¡the¡¡earthworks¡¡and¡¡so¡¡well¡¡fortified
is¡¡it¡¡with¡¡breastworks£»¡¡towers£»¡¡guns£»¡¡and¡¡ditches¡£

¡¡¡¡¡¡When¡¡I¡¡had¡¡been¡¡taken¡¡through¡¡the¡¡northern¡¡gate¡¡£¨which
is¡¡shut¡¡with¡¡an¡¡iron¡¡door¡¡so¡¡wrought¡¡that¡¡it¡¡can¡¡be¡¡raised¡¡and
let¡¡down£»¡¡and¡¡locked¡¡in¡¡easily¡¡and¡¡strongly£»¡¡its¡¡projections¡¡run¡­
ning¡¡into¡¡the¡¡grooves¡¡of¡¡the¡¡thick¡¡posts¡¡by¡¡a¡¡marvellous¡¡device£©£»
I¡¡saw¡¡a¡¡level¡¡space¡¡seventy¡¡paces£§1£§¡¡wide¡¡between¡¡the¡¡first¡¡and
second¡¡walls¡£¡¡¡¡From¡¡hence¡¡can¡¡be¡¡seen¡¡large¡¡palaces£»¡¡all¡¡joined
to¡¡the¡¡wall¡¡of¡¡the¡¡second¡¡circuit¡¡in¡¡such¡¡a¡¡manner¡¡as¡¡to¡¡appear
all¡¡one¡¡palace¡£¡¡¡¡Arches¡¡run¡¡on¡¡a¡¡level¡¡with¡¡the¡¡middle¡¡height
of¡¡the¡¡palaces£»¡¡and¡¡are¡¡continued¡¡round¡¡the¡¡whole¡¡ring¡£¡¡¡¡There
are¡¡galleries¡¡for¡¡promenading¡¡upon¡¡these¡¡arches£»¡¡which¡¡are
supported¡¡from¡¡beneath¡¡by¡¡thick¡¡and¡¡well¡­shaped¡¡columns£»¡¡en¡­
closing¡¡arcades¡¡like¡¡peristyles£»¡¡or¡¡cloisters¡¡of¡¡an¡¡abbey¡£

¡¡¡¡¡¡But¡¡the¡¡palaces¡¡have¡¡no¡¡entrances¡¡from¡¡below£»¡¡except¡¡on¡¡the
inner¡¡or¡¡concave¡¡partition£»¡¡from¡¡which¡¡one¡¡enters¡¡directly¡¡to
the¡¡lower¡¡parts¡¡of¡¡the¡¡building¡£¡¡¡¡The¡¡higher¡¡parts£»¡¡however£»
are¡¡reached¡¡by¡¡flights¡¡of¡¡marble¡¡steps£»¡¡which¡¡lead¡¡to¡¡galleries
for¡¡promenading¡¡on¡¡the¡¡inside¡¡similar¡¡to¡¡those¡¡on¡¡the¡¡outside¡£
From¡¡these¡¡one¡¡enters¡¡the¡¡higher¡¡rooms£»¡¡which¡¡are¡¡very¡¡beauti¡­
ful£»¡¡and¡¡have¡¡windows¡¡on¡¡the¡¡concave¡¡and¡¡convex¡¡partitions¡£
These¡¡rooms¡¡are¡¡divided¡¡from¡¡one¡¡another¡¡by¡¡richly¡¡decorated
walls¡£¡¡¡¡The¡¡convex¡¡or¡¡outer¡¡wall¡¡of¡¡the¡¡ring¡¡is¡¡about¡¡eight
spans¡¡thick£»¡¡the¡¡concave£»¡¡three£»¡¡the¡¡intermediate¡¡walls¡¡are¡¡one£»
or¡¡perhaps¡¡one¡¡and¡¡a¡¡half¡£¡¡¡¡Leaving¡¡this¡¡circle¡¡one¡¡gets¡¡to¡¡the
second¡¡plain£»¡¡which¡¡is¡¡nearly¡¡three¡¡paces¡¡narrower¡¡than¡¡the
first¡£¡¡¡¡Then¡¡the¡¡first¡¡wall¡¡of¡¡the¡¡second¡¡ring¡¡is¡¡seen¡¡adorned
above¡¡and¡¡below¡¡with¡¡similar¡¡galleries¡¡for¡¡walking£»¡¡and¡¡there
is¡¡on¡¡the¡¡inside¡¡of¡¡it¡¡another¡¡interior¡¡wall¡¡enclosing¡¡palaces¡£
It¡¡has¡¡also¡¡similar¡¡peristyles¡¡supported¡¡by¡¡columns¡¡in¡¡the¡¡lower
part£»¡¡but¡¡above¡¡are¡¡excellent¡¡pictures£»¡¡round¡¡the¡¡ways¡¡into¡¡the
upper¡¡houses¡£¡¡¡¡And¡¡so¡¡on¡¡afterward¡¡through¡¡similar¡¡spaces
and¡¡double¡¡walls£»¡¡enclosing¡¡palaces£»¡¡and¡¡adorned¡¡with¡¡galleries
for¡¡walking£»¡¡extending¡¡along¡¡their¡¡outer¡¡side£»¡¡and¡¡supported
by¡¡columns£»¡¡till¡¡the¡¡last¡¡circuit¡¡is¡¡reached£»¡¡the¡¡way¡¡being¡¡still
over¡¡a¡¡level¡¡plain¡£

¡¡¡¡¡¡But¡¡when¡¡the¡¡two¡¡gates£»¡¡that¡¡is¡¡to¡¡say£»¡¡those¡¡of¡¡the¡¡outmost
and¡¡the¡¡inmost¡¡walls£»¡¡have¡¡been¡¡passed£»¡¡one¡¡mounts¡¡by¡¡means
of¡¡steps¡¡so¡¡formed¡¡that¡¡an¡¡ascent¡¡is¡¡scarcely¡¡discernible£»¡¡since
it¡¡proceeds¡¡in¡¡a¡¡slanting¡¡direction£»¡¡and¡¡the¡¡steps¡¡succeed¡¡one
another¡¡at¡¡almost¡¡imperceptible¡¡heights¡£¡¡¡¡On¡¡the¡¡top¡¡of¡¡the
hill¡¡is¡¡a¡¡rather¡¡spacious¡¡plain£»¡¡and¡¡in¡¡the¡¡midst¡¡of¡¡this¡¡there
rises¡¡a¡¡temple¡¡built¡¡with¡¡wondrous¡¡art¡£


G¡£M¡£¡¡¡¡Tell¡¡on£»¡¡I¡¡pray¡¡you£¡¡¡¡¡Tell¡¡on£¡¡¡¡¡I¡¡am¡¡dying¡¡to¡¡hear
more¡£


Capt¡£¡¡¡¡The¡¡temple¡¡is¡¡built¡¡in¡¡the¡¡form¡¡of¡¡a¡¡circle£»¡¡it¡¡is¡¡not
girt¡¡with¡¡walls£»¡¡but¡¡stands¡¡upon¡¡thick¡¡columns£»¡¡beautifully
grouped¡£¡¡¡¡A¡¡very¡¡large¡¡dome£»¡¡built¡¡with¡¡great¡¡care¡¡in¡¡the¡¡cen¡­
tre¡¡or¡¡pole£»¡¡contains¡¡another¡¡small¡¡vault¡¡as¡¡it¡¡were¡¡rising¡¡out¡¡of
it£»¡¡and¡¡in¡¡this¡¡is¡¡a¡¡spiracle£»¡¡which¡¡is¡¡right¡¡over¡¡the¡¡altar¡£¡¡¡¡There
is¡¡but¡¡one¡¡altar¡¡in¡¡the¡¡middle¡¡of¡¡the¡¡temple£»¡¡and¡¡this¡¡is¡¡hedged
round¡¡by¡¡columns¡£¡¡¡¡The¡¡temple¡¡itself¡¡is¡¡on¡¡a¡¡space¡¡of¡¡more
than¡¡350¡¡paces¡£¡¡¡¡Without¡¡it£»¡¡arches¡¡measuring¡¡about¡¡eight
paces¡¡extend¡¡from¡¡the¡¡heads¡¡of¡¡the¡¡columns¡¡outward£»¡¡whence
other¡¡columns¡¡rise¡¡about¡¡three¡¡paces¡¡from¡¡the¡¡thick£»¡¡strong£»¡¡and
erect¡¡wall¡£¡¡¡¡Between¡¡these¡¡and¡¡the¡¡former¡¡columns¡¡there¡¡are
galleries¡¡for¡¡walking£»¡¡with¡¡beautiful¡¡pavements£»¡¡and¡¡in¡¡the¡¡re¡­
cess¡¡of¡¡the¡¡wall£»¡¡which¡¡is¡¡adorned¡¡with¡¡numerous¡¡large¡¡doors£»
there¡¡are¡¡immovable¡¡seats£»¡¡placed¡¡as¡¡it¡¡were¡¡between¡¡the¡¡inside
columns£»¡¡supporting¡¡the¡¡temple¡£¡¡¡¡Portable¡¡chairs¡¡are¡¡not¡¡want¡­
ing£»¡¡many¡¡and¡¡well¡¡adorned¡£¡¡¡¡Nothing¡¡is¡¡seen¡¡over¡¡the¡¡altar
but¡¡a¡¡large¡¡globe£»¡¡upon¡¡which¡¡the¡¡heavenly¡¡bodies¡¡are¡¡painted£»
and¡¡another¡¡globe¡¡upon¡¡which¡¡there¡¡is¡¡a¡¡representation¡¡of¡¡the
earth¡£¡¡¡¡Furthermore£»¡¡in¡¡the¡¡vault¡¡of¡¡the¡¡dome¡¡there¡¡can¡¡be¡¡dis¡­
cerned¡¡representations¡¡of¡¡all¡¡the¡¡stars¡¡of¡¡heaven¡¡from¡¡the¡¡first
to¡¡the¡¡sixth¡¡magnitude£»¡¡with¡¡their¡¡proper¡¡names¡¡and¡¡power¡¡to
influence¡¡terrestrial¡¡things¡¡marked¡¡in¡¡three¡¡little¡¡verses¡¡for¡¡each¡£
There¡¡are¡¡the¡¡poles¡¡and¡¡greater¡¡and¡¡lesser¡¡circles¡¡according¡¡to
the¡¡right¡¡latitude¡¡of¡¡the¡¡place£»¡¡but¡¡these¡¡are¡¡not¡¡perfect¡¡because
there¡¡is¡¡no¡¡wall¡¡below¡£¡¡¡¡They¡¡seem£»¡¡too£»¡¡to¡¡be¡¡made¡¡in¡¡their¡¡re¡­
lation¡¡to¡¡the¡¡globes¡¡on¡¡the¡¡altar¡£¡¡¡¡The¡¡pavement¡¡of¡¡the¡¡temple
is¡¡bright¡¡with¡¡precious¡¡stones¡£¡¡¡¡Its¡¡seven¡¡golden¡¡lamps¡¡hang
always¡¡burning£»¡¡and¡¡these¡¡bear¡¡the¡¡names¡¡of¡¡the¡¡seven¡¡planets¡£

¡¡¡¡¡¡At¡¡the¡¡top¡¡of¡¡the¡¡building¡¡several¡¡small¡¡and¡¡beautiful¡¡cells
surround¡¡the¡¡small¡¡dome£»¡¡and¡¡behind¡¡the¡¡level¡¡space¡¡above¡¡the
bands¡¡or¡¡arches¡¡of¡¡the¡¡exterior¡¡and¡¡interior¡¡columns¡¡there¡¡are
many¡¡cells£»¡¡both¡¡small¡¡and¡¡large£»¡¡where¡¡the¡¡priests¡¡and¡¡relig¡­
ious¡¡officers¡¡dwell¡¡to¡¡the¡¡number¡¡of¡¡forty¡­nine¡£

¡¡¡¡¡¡A¡¡revolving¡¡flag¡¡projects¡¡from¡¡the¡¡smaller¡¡dome£»¡¡and¡¡this
shows¡¡in¡¡what¡¡quarter¡¡the¡¡wind¡¡is¡£¡¡¡¡The¡¡flag¡¡is¡¡marked¡¡with
figures¡¡up¡¡to¡¡thirty¡­six£»¡¡and¡¡the¡¡priests¡¡know¡¡what¡¡sort¡¡of¡¡year
the¡¡different¡¡kinds¡¡of¡¡winds¡¡bring¡¡and¡¡what¡¡will¡¡be¡¡the¡¡changes
of¡¡weather¡¡on¡¡land¡¡and¡¡sea¡£¡¡¡¡Furthermore£»¡¡under¡¡the¡¡flag¡¡a
book¡¡is¡¡always¡¡kept¡¡written¡¡with¡¡letters¡¡of¡¡gold¡£


G¡£M¡£¡¡¡¡I¡¡pray¡¡you£»¡¡worthy¡¡hero£»¡¡explain¡¡to¡¡me¡¡their¡¡whole
system¡¡of¡¡government£»¡¡for¡¡I¡¡am¡¡anxious¡¡to¡¡hear¡¡it¡£


Capt¡£¡¡¡¡The¡¡great¡¡ruler¡¡among¡¡them¡¡is¡¡a¡¡priest¡¡whom¡¡they
call¡¡by¡¡the¡¡name¡¡Hoh£»¡¡though¡¡we¡¡should¡¡call¡¡him¡¡Metaphysic¡£
He¡¡is¡¡head¡¡over¡¡all£»¡¡in¡¡temporal¡¡and¡¡spiritual¡¡matters£»¡¡and¡¡all
business¡¡and¡¡lawsuits¡¡are¡¡settled¡¡by¡¡him£»¡¡as¡¡the¡¡supreme¡¡au¡­
thority¡£¡¡¡¡Three¡¡princes¡¡of¡¡equal¡¡power¡¡¡¡viz¡££»¡¡Pon£»¡¡Sin£»¡¡and
Mor¡¡¡¡assist¡¡him£»¡¡and¡¡these¡¡in¡¡our¡¡tongue¡¡we¡¡should¡¡call¡¡Power£»
Wisdom£»¡¡and¡¡Love¡£¡¡¡¡To¡¡Power¡¡belongs¡¡the¡¡care¡¡of¡¡all¡¡matters
relating¡¡to¡¡war¡¡and¡¡peace¡£¡¡¡¡He¡¡attends¡¡to¡¡the¡¡military¡¡arts£»¡¡and£»
next¡¡to¡¡Hoh£»¡¡he¡¡is¡¡ruler¡¡in¡¡every¡¡affair¡¡of¡¡a¡¡warlike¡¡nature¡£
He¡¡governs¡¡the¡¡military¡¡magistrates¡¡and¡¡the¡¡soldiers£»¡¡and¡¡has
the¡¡management¡¡of¡¡the¡¡munitions£»¡¡the¡¡fortifications£»¡¡the¡¡storm¡­
ing¡¡of¡¡places£»¡¡the¡¡implements¡¡of¡¡war£»¡¡the¡¡armories£»¡¡the¡¡smiths
and¡¡workmen¡¡connected¡¡with¡¡matters¡¡of¡¡this¡¡sort¡£

¡¡¡¡¡¡But¡¡Wisdom¡¡is¡¡the¡¡ruler¡¡of¡¡the¡¡liberal¡¡arts£»¡¡of¡¡mechanics£»
of¡¡all¡¡sciences¡¡with¡¡their¡¡magistrates¡¡and¡¡doctors£»¡¡and¡¡of¡¡the
discipline¡¡of¡¡the¡¡schools¡£¡¡¡¡As¡¡many¡¡doctors¡¡as¡¡there¡¡are£»¡¡are
under¡¡his¡¡control¡£¡¡¡¡There¡¡is¡¡one¡¡doctor¡¡who¡¡is¡¡called¡¡Astrolo¡­
gus£»¡¡a¡¡second£»¡¡Cosmographus£»¡¡a¡¡third£»¡¡Arithmeticus£»¡¡a¡¡fourth£»
Geometra£»¡¡a¡¡fifth£»¡¡Historiographus£»¡¡a¡¡sixth£»¡¡Poeta£»¡¡a¡¡seventh£»
Logicus£»¡¡an¡¡eighth£»¡¡Rhetor£»¡¡a¡¡ninth£»¡¡Grammaticus£»¡¡a¡¡tenth£»
Medicus£»¡¡an¡¡eleventh£»¡¡Physiologus£»¡¡a¡¡twelfth£»¡¡Politicus£»¡¡a¡¡thir¡­
teenth£»¡¡Moralis¡£¡¡¡¡They¡¡have¡¡but¡¡one¡¡book£»¡¡which¡¡they¡¡call
Wisdom£»¡¡and¡¡in¡¡it¡¡all¡¡the¡¡sciences¡¡are¡¡written¡¡with¡¡conciseness
and¡¡marvellous¡¡fluency¡¡of¡¡expression¡£¡¡¡¡This¡¡they¡¡read¡¡to¡¡the
people¡¡after¡¡the¡¡custom¡¡of¡¡the¡¡Pythagoreans¡£¡¡¡¡It¡¡is¡¡Wisdom
who¡¡causes¡¡the¡¡exterior¡¡and¡¡interior£»¡¡the¡¡higher¡¡and¡¡lower¡¡walls
of¡¡the¡¡city¡¡to¡¡be¡¡adorned¡¡with¡¡the¡¡finest¡¡pictures£»¡¡and¡¡to¡¡have
all¡¡the¡¡sciences¡¡painted¡¡upon¡¡them¡¡in¡¡an¡¡admirable¡¡manner¡£
On¡¡the¡¡walls¡¡of¡¡the¡¡temple¡¡and¡¡on¡¡the¡¡dome£»¡¡which¡¡is¡¡let¡¡down
when¡¡the¡¡priest¡¡gives¡¡an¡¡address£»¡¡lest¡¡the¡¡sounds¡¡of¡¡his¡¡voice£»
being¡¡scattered£»¡¡should¡¡fly¡¡away¡¡from¡¡his¡¡audience£»¡¡there¡¡are
pictures¡¡of¡¡stars¡¡in¡¡their¡¡different¡¡magnitudes£»¡¡with¡¡the¡¡powers
